2-Amino-1-pyrroline Hydrochloride Usage And Synthesis

Uses2-Aminopyrrolidine hydrochloride is a heterocyclic organic compound that can be used as a pharmaceutical intermediate.
SynthesisIn a 250 mL bottomed flask, ammonia was bubbled into ethanol (80 mL) that was cooled to -78° C. for 45 min. The saturated solution that was obtained was transferred to a Parr autoclave, which contained 4-chlorobutanenitrile (60 g, 580 mmol). The mixture was stirred and heated to 120° C for 16 hr. The reaction mixture was cooled and transferred to a round-bottomed flask. The solvent was removed under reduced pressure to afford a yellow solid, which was washed with diethyl ether and dried under a high vacuum to afford an off-white solid 2-Amino-1-pyrroline Hydrochloride, 19.5 g, 232 mmol, 40percent yield. 1H NMR (DMSO-d6) δ 9.22 (br s, 1H), 8.93 (br s, 1H), 7.60 (br s, 1H), 3.52 (d, J=7.2 Hz, 2H), 2.76 (d. J=8.0 Hz, 2H), 2.08-1.96 (m, 2H).
References[1] Patent: US2014/148461, 2014, A1. Location in patent: Paragraph 0354-0355
